+// Class to buffer wire protocol data from debug target and
+// break it down to individual json messages.
+class JsonBuffer {
+ String buffer = null;
+
+ append(String s) {
+ if (buffer == null || buffer.length == 0) {
+ buffer = s;
+ } else {
+ buffer = buffer.concat(s);
+ }
+ }
+
+ String getNextMessage() {
+ if (buffer == null) return null;
+ int msgLen = objectLength();
+ if (msgLen == 0) return null;
+ String msg = null;
+ if (msgLen == buffer.length) {
+ msg = buffer;
+ buffer = null;
+ } else {
+ msg = buffer.substring(0, msgLen);
+ buffer = buffer.substring(msgLen);
+ }
+ return msg;
+ }
+
+ // Skip past a JSON object value.
+ // The object value must start with '{' and continues to the

+// Returns true if [template] is a subset of [map].
+bool matchMaps(Map template, Map msg) {
+ bool isMatch = true;
+ template.forEach((k, v) {
+ if (msg.containsKey(k)) {
+ var receivedValue = msg[k];
+ if ((v is Map) && (receivedValue is Map)) {
+ if (!matchMaps(v, receivedValue)) isMatch = false;
+ } else if (v == null) {
+ // null in the template matches everything.
+ } else if (v != receivedValue) {
+ isMatch = false;
+ }
+ } else {
+ isMatch = false;
+ }
+ });
+ return isMatch;
+}
